1. The T-Shirt Bra

The T-Shirt Bra is your basic, go-to, everyday bra. Generally, T-shirt bras are lightly padded, or simply lined, to create a nice shape. T-shirt bras look great under tank tops, button ups, and obviously, form fitting tees.

2. The Strapless Bra

We all know how uncomfortable an ill-fitting strapless bra can be. If you get the wrong size, you face a few fashion issues–it’s too tight, it falls down, or it just looks awkward. A strapless bra that fits well, however, is your best friend. It will get you through strapless dresses, tank tops, halters, and one-shoulders without missing a beat.
When purchasing a strapless bra, it often helps to spend a bit more money and go to a department store to get fitted and find the best selections for your size. If you can, invest in a bra that is specifically strapless and not a convertible–in most cases, they tend have better construction and fit. Look for details such as internal gel strips, wire or plastic-reinforced side panels, and wide backs and sides for bras that will stay up and on.

3. The Push-Up Bra

Every girl needs a great push-up bra. Whether you wear it to show off some cleavage, enhance your cup size, or just to treat yourself to a little sexy secret, a fabulous push-up is a wardrobe must.Depending on your cup-size and what look you’re going for, you can pick a push-up with no padding or a lot of padding. If you’re looking for something on the more extreme end of the spectrum, there are bras filled with air, gel, and water that will increase your overall size and contribute to some killer cleavage. Because of these extra inserts, expect to spend a bit more on this type of bra.

There is so much variety in push-up bras now! You can have basic black or hot pink leopard print with lace – have fun with color and get something that makes you feel great.
Also, when it comes to picking your perfect push-up, make sure that you have classy (not smashed!) cleavage and lots of lift and support. The fit has to be right – if it’s too tight or too loose, look elsewhere!

4. The Sports Bra

If you work out at all, you need to wear a sports bra! I cannot stress the importance of this enough.
A good sports bra keeps the girls in place and supports your back while you’re feeling the burn. Not enough to make you wear one? Did you know that your breasts can fly almost 8 inches outward when you run? Or, consider the fact that you have ligaments in your breasts that stretch over the course of your exercise program–this stretching can lead to sagging! Put a sports bra on the twins and call it a day.
If you’re a larger cup size, it can be incredibly difficult to find a sports bra that is supportive, comfortable, and fits correctly. Unfortunately, you won’t be able to pick up any old sports bra at Target like smaller chested girls, but there are bras on the market that will work for you!

A great bra for small and full-chested girls alike is the Shock Absorber bra (available at Figleaves). Shock Absorber bras come in different support levels from 1-4, 1 for small cup sizes doing low-impact exercise, and 4 for large cup sizes doing “extreme” impact exercises like running or soccer.
For the college gym, the Shock Absorber Support Level 3 Crossback crop top bra is a great pick. The padded straps can be worn traditionally or cross back, the bra is made from a fabric that helps to wick away sweat, and it has internal cups with hidden layers. It also features a two-hook back with hook and eye closure. Shock Absorber bras are sized like traditional bras and the Crossback comes in sizes 32 A-D, 34-36 A-DD, and 38 B-DD.

5. The Wireless Bra

Wireless bras are great for comfortable support. If you don’t like the feeling of that constricting, sometimes painful underwire, wireless bras are a great option for creating an almost identical look with a more relaxed feel.
Wear a wire-free bra as you would any other! They’re lightweight but still look great under tops, wrap dresses, sweat shirts, and pajamas for those of you who wear bras to bed. If you’re looking for shape, choose a wireless bra that is lined and has smooth fabric. If you like how wireless bras feel and aren’t looking for support, lace bralettes are a great way to go.
